Typical Fall Protection Program
Learning Objectives Upon completion of this fall protection program and achieving a minimum of 85% on a written exam, participants will be able to: · list at least 6 roles, responsibilities and obligations of the employer and workers related to fall protection · complete a fall protection plan · identify the approvals necessary for all fall protection equipment · describe a minimum of 10 fall hazards · provide a minimum of 2 controls for each type of hazard · inspect and don basic fall protection equipment including the anchor, body harnesses and all connectors including lanyards, self retracting mechanisms and carabineers · illustrate 6 Passive fall protection systems identifying advantages and disadvantages of each · draw and identify component ratings of a travel restraint system · draw and identify component ratings of a basic fall arrest system · draw and identify component ratings of a vertical life line fall arrest system · calculate total fall clearances · calculate free fall distance · identify swing fall hazards · recognize the hazards associated with suspension trauma and some effective measures to reduce the effects · identify fall protection requirements for ladders, manlifts and scissor lifts · recognize the hazards associated with suspension trauma and some effective measures to reduce the effects
